Why extractor deep cleaning matters for hygiene

Kitchen extract systems collect airborne grease, cooking vapors, and fine particulate that can coat filters, ductwork, and fans. Over time, this buildup reduces airflow and increases the chance of unpleasant odours and surface contamination. Regular deep cleaning helps keep kitchen operations healthier and more consistent.

Effective kitchen ventilation cleaning supports both hygiene and safety goals. Grease-laden components can become harder to clean and may spread contamination during normal cooking cycles. A practical approach focuses on removing residues thoroughly rather than only wiping visible surfaces. This is especially important in commercial settings where continuous use demands reliable extraction performance.

Before you start: inspection, safety, and preparation

Start with a targeted inspection of the entire extraction line, including the canopy, grease filters, fan housing, and accessible duct sections. Look for heavy grease staining, sticky deposits, and areas where residue has formed thick layers. Planning the workflow prevents missed spots and reduces the need for repeat cleaning.

Next, ensure safe conditions before any degreasing begins. Isolate power where necessary, particularly around fans and control panels, and confirm that ventilation is adequate for the cleaning chemicals used. Protect food contact surfaces and cover nearby equipment that could be affected by splash or runoff. Use appropriate PPE such as gloves and eye protection, and keep floor areas controlled to reduce slip hazards from detergent and loosened grease.

Step-by-step method for thorough degreasing

Begin with dry removal where appropriate, such as gently clearing loose debris from filters and accessible surfaces. Then apply a suitable degreaser designed for kitchen grease, following the manufacturer’s dwell time so the chemical can break down bonded residues. Remove and clean grease filters separately, using methods that reach both sides and the filter frame. Rinse thoroughly to avoid leaving sticky chemical films that can attract more grease.

After filters, clean the canopy and surrounding surfaces, working from top to bottom to prevent contaminated runoff. For the fan and fan housing, proceed carefully to avoid forcing residue into bearings or electrical areas, and follow safe access procedures. If duct sections are accessible, use proper brushes and extraction tools to loosen grease and capture dislodged material. Finish by reassembling components only after surfaces are fully dried and inspection points confirm airflow pathways are clear.
